The Crucial Role of Personal Injury Lawyers
Personal injury lawyers are legal professionals who specialize in representing individuals who have sustained injuries, whether physical or psychological, due to the negligence, recklessness, or intentional wrongdoing of others. These injuries can occur in various contexts, including car accidents, slip and fall incidents, medical malpractice, workplace accidents, product liability cases, and more.

Investigating Claims and Building Strong Cases
One of the essential functions of personal injury lawyers is to investigate the details surrounding a client’s injury. This typically involves gathering evidence, speaking with witnesses, consulting with experts, and assessing the extent of the harm. They build a compelling case by meticulously examining all relevant factors, including medical records, accident reports, and any other pertinent information.
Advocating for Clients’ Rights
Personal injury lawyers are the advocates for individuals who may be in a vulnerable state due to their injuries. They navigate the legal system on their behalf, providing guidance and ensuring that their rights are upheld. By standing up for the injured, these lawyers help level the playing field against powerful entities such as insurance companies or corporations.
Negotiating Fair Settlements
Negotiating with insurance companies and opposing counsel is a significant aspect of a personal injury lawyer’s role. They work tirelessly to secure fair settlements that adequately compensate their clients for their losses, such as med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and emotional distress.
Litigating in Court
Personal injury lawyers are prepared to take cases to court if necessary, presenting evidence and arguments before a judge and jury. This commitment to pursuing justice through all available legal avenues is a testament to their dedication.
Unique Challenges Faced by Personal Injury Lawyers
Personal injury law is not without its share of challenges, making the work of these lawyers all the more admirable. Some of the unique obstacles they face include:
Proving Causation
Establishing a direct link between the injury and the negligence or misconduct of the defendant can be challenging. Personal injury lawyers often rely on expert witnesses and evidence to demonstrate causation.
Overcoming Bias
There can be biases against personal injury lawyers and their clients. They are often portrayed negatively in popular culture and can face preconceived notions from jurors and the public.
Managing Emotional Strain
Handling cases involving severe injuries or fatalities can be emotionally taxing. Personal injury lawyers must provide support to their clients while managing their own emotional well-being.
Navigating Complex Laws
Personal injury laws vary from state to state, and they can be complex. Lawyers must stay updated on legal changes and nuances to effectively represent their clients.
The Impact of Personal Injury Lawyers on Society
Personal injury lawyers make a substantial impact on society by promoting justice, safety, and accountability in various ways:
Promoting Accountability
When individuals and entities are held accountable for their negligent actions, it sends a message to society that recklessness and negligence will not go unpunished. This accountability helps deter future misconduct.
Advocating for Safety
Through their work, personal injury lawyers encourage safer practices, whether it’s in the design of products, the operation of vehicles, or the maintenance of premises. Knowing that negligence can lead to legal consequences, individuals and entities are incentivized to prioritize safety.
Providing Support and Closure
Personal injury lawyers not only secure compensation for their clients but also offer emotional support and closure during challenging times. This support can be instrumental in the healing process for those who have suffered personal injuries.
Ensuring Fair Compensation
By negotiating fair settlements and, if necessary, taking cases to court, personal injury lawyers help injured individuals receive compensation that can aid in their recovery, alleviate financial burdens, and improve their quality of life.
